Common Causes of Retail Worker Injuries: Identifying Risk Factors
Retail environments can pose a range of risks to workers, leading to various types of injuries. Common causes include slip and fall accidents due to uneven floors or poorly maintained facilities, which can be exacerbated by wet or slippery surfaces. Additionally, heavy lifting and repetitive tasks, such as stocking shelves or operating cash registers for extended periods, can cause muscle strains and sprains, and even lead to long-term conditions like carpal tunnel syndrome.
Other risk factors include exposure to hazardous materials like cleaning chemicals, which may result in skin irritations or respiratory issues. Moreover, working in close proximity to heavy machinery or power tools without proper safety training and equipment can cause severe injuries. Navigating Claims: Rights and Remedies for Injured Employees in Albany
Navigating Claims involves a complex process for retail workers injured on the job in Albany. When an employee sustains an injury while working at a retail store, they are entitled to certain rights and remedies under New York state law. The first step is to report the injury to the employer as soon as possible, ensuring proper documentation of the incident. This includes detailing the circumstances leading up to the accident and listing any witnesses present.
